All fireworks in our Display Packs are classified as Category 3 Display Fireworks and are in accordance with British Standard BS7114, part 2:88 and delivered directly from our supplier.
They require a minimum safety distance of 23 metres to people or property. It is always better to make full use of available space and increase this distance if possible, particularly in windy conditions.

Setting up the site:
Place rockets towards the rear of the firing site. Roman candles and mines can be placed in the middle. Set pieces and lancework can be positioned towards the front.
